Wie man Wireshark zur Überwachung der Netzwerkaktivität in der Cybersicherheit nutzt

WiresharkWiresharkBeginner
Jetzt üben

💡 Dieser Artikel wurde von AI-Assistenten übersetzt. Um die englische Version anzuzeigen, können Sie hier klicken

Einführung

Im Bereich der Cybersicherheit (Cybersecurity) ist das Verständnis und die Überwachung von Netzwerkaktivitäten von entscheidender Bedeutung für die Aufrechterhaltung der Integrität und Sicherheit Ihrer digitalen Systeme. In diesem Tutorial werden Sie durch den Prozess der Verwendung von Wireshark, einem weit verbreiteten Netzwerkprotokoll-Analyzer, geführt, um Netzwerkverkehr im Kontext der Cybersicherheit effektiv zu überwachen und zu analysieren.

Einführung in Wireshark und Netzwerküberwachung

Was ist Wireshark?

Wireshark ist ein leistungsstarker Open-Source-Netzwerkprotokoll-Analyzer (Netzwerkprotokoll-Analysator), der es Ihnen ermöglicht, Netzwerkverkehr zu erfassen, zu analysieren und zu debuggen. Es ist ein weit verbreitetes Tool im Bereich der Cybersicherheit (Cybersecurity), der Netzwerkadministration und der Netzwerkfehlersuche. Wireshark bietet einen umfassenden Überblick über die Netzwerkaktivitäten und ermöglicht es Ihnen, Netzwerkprobleme, Sicherheitsbedrohungen und die Kommunikation auf Protokollebene zu identifizieren und zu untersuchen.

Die Wichtigkeit der Netzwerküberwachung

Eine effektive Netzwerküberwachung ist im Bereich der Cybersicherheit von entscheidender Bedeutung. Durch die Analyse des Netzwerkverkehrs können Sicherheitsexperten verschiedene Sicherheitsbedrohungen wie unbefugten Zugang, Datenschutzverletzungen und netzwerkbasierte Angriffe erkennen und darauf reagieren. Wireshark spielt in diesem Prozess eine wichtige Rolle, indem es detaillierte Informationen über die Netzwerkaktivitäten liefert und es Ihnen ermöglicht, Anomalien, verdächtige Verhaltensweisen und potenzielle Sicherheitslücken zu identifizieren.

Wichtige Funktionen von Wireshark

Wireshark bietet eine Vielzahl von Funktionen, die es zu einem wertvollen Tool für die Netzwerküberwachung und -analyse machen:

  • Paketerfassung: Wireshark kann Netzwerkverkehr von verschiedenen Netzwerkschnittstellen erfassen, einschließlich kabelgebundener und drahtloser Verbindungen.
  • Protokollanalyse: Wireshark kann eine Vielzahl von Netzwerkprotokollen dekodieren und analysieren und liefert detaillierte Informationen über die Kommunikation zwischen Geräten.
  • Filterung und Suche: Wireshark bietet erweiterte Filterungs- und Suchfunktionen, die es Ihnen ermöglichen, schnell spezifischen Netzwerkverkehr zu finden und zu analysieren.
  • Visualisierung: Wireshark bietet verschiedene Visualisierungstools wie Protokollhierarchien, Gesprächsdiagramme und Flussdiagramme, um Ihnen das Verständnis der Netzwerkaktivitäten zu erleichtern.
  • Fehlersuche: Wireshark kann zur Identifizierung und Behebung von Netzwerkproblemen wie Konnektivitätsproblemen, Leistungseinschränkungen und Fehlern auf Protokollebene verwendet werden.

Typische Anwendungsfälle für Wireshark

Wireshark wird in verschiedenen Szenarien der Cybersicherheit und Netzwerkverwaltung weit verbreitet eingesetzt, darunter:

  • Netzwerksicherheitsüberwachung: Analyse des Netzwerkverkehrs zur Erkennung und Untersuchung von Sicherheitsvorfällen wie unbefugtem Zugang, Datenschutzverletzungen und netzwerkbasierten Angriffen.
  • Leistungsoptimierung: Identifizierung von Netzwerkleistungsproblemen wie Bandbreiteneinschränkungen, Latenzproblemen und Ineffizienzen auf Protokollebene.
  • Protokollfehlersuche: Untersuchung und Behebung von Problemen im Zusammenhang mit Netzwerkprotokollen wie fehlerhafte Einstellungen, Interoperabilitätsprobleme und Kommunikationsfehler.
  • Netzwerkforensik: Erfassung und Analyse des Netzwerkverkehrs zur Sammlung von Beweisen und Untersuchung von Sicherheitsvorfällen wie Datenschutzverletzungen und Cyberangriffen.
  • Netzwerkkonformität: Überwachung des Netzwerkverkehrs, um die Einhaltung von Branchenvorschriften, organisatorischen Richtlinien und Sicherheitsbest Practices sicherzustellen.

Indem Sie die Funktionen und Anwendungsfälle von Wireshark verstehen, können Sie dieses leistungsstarke Tool effektiv nutzen, um Ihre Bemühungen zur Cybersicherheit zu verbessern und die allgemeine Gesundheit und Sicherheit Ihres Netzwerks zu erhöhen.

Erfassen und Filtern von Netzwerkverkehr mit Wireshark

Erfassen von Netzwerkverkehr

Um Netzwerkverkehr mit Wireshark zu erfassen, befolgen Sie diese Schritte:

  1. Starten Sie Wireshark auf Ihrem Ubuntu 22.04-System.
  2. Wählen Sie die entsprechende Netzwerkschnittstelle aus der Liste der verfügbaren Schnittstellen aus.
  3. Klicken Sie auf die Schaltfläche "Start", um mit der Erfassung des Netzwerkverkehrs zu beginnen.

Wireshark beginnt nun, gesamten Netzwerkverkehr, der über die ausgewählte Schnittstelle fließt, zu erfassen.

graph LR A[Launch Wireshark] --> B[Select Network Interface] B --> C[Click "Start" to Capture]

Filtern von Netzwerkverkehr

Wireshark bietet leistungsstarke Filterfunktionen, um Ihnen zu helfen, sich auf bestimmten Netzwerkverkehr zu konzentrieren. Sie können die Anzeigefilterleiste oben im Wireshark-Fenster verwenden, um verschiedene Filter anzuwenden.

Hier sind einige häufige Filterausdrücke:

Filterausdruck Beschreibung
ip.src == 192.168.1.100 Zeigen Sie nur Pakete mit der Quell-IP-Adresse 192.168.1.100 an
tcp.port == 80 Zeigen Sie nur TCP-Pakete auf Port 80 (HTTP) an
http Zeigen Sie nur HTTP-Pakete an
!icmp Zeigen Sie alle Pakete außer ICMP-Pakete an

Sie können mehrere Filterausdrücke mit Booleschen Operatoren wie and, or und not kombinieren, um komplexere Filter zu erstellen.

graph LR A[Capture Network Traffic] --> B[Apply Display Filters] B --> C[Analyze Filtered Traffic]

Durch die Verwendung der Filterfunktionen von Wireshark können Sie schnell bestimmten Netzwerkverkehr identifizieren und analysieren, was für eine effektive Netzwerküberwachung und Sicherheitsanalyse unerlässlich ist.

Analyse und Interpretation von Netzwerkaktivitätsdaten

Grundlegendes zur Wireshark-Oberfläche

Die Benutzeroberfläche von Wireshark ist in mehrere Bereiche unterteilt, die jeweils wertvolle Informationen über den erfassten Netzwerkverkehr liefern:

  1. Paketlistenbereich: Zeigt eine Liste aller erfassten Pakete mit grundlegenden Informationen wie Zeit, Quelle, Ziel, Protokoll und Länge an.
  2. Paketdetailbereich: Liefert eine detaillierte Zerlegung des ausgewählten Pakets, einschließlich der verschiedenen Protokollschichten und der entsprechenden Daten.
  3. Paket-Bytes-Bereich: Zeigt die Rohdarstellung des ausgewählten Pakets in Hexadezimal- und ASCII-Format an.

Indem Sie durch diese Bereiche navigieren, können Sie schnell die von Wireshark erfassten Netzwerkaktivitätsdaten identifizieren und analysieren.

Analyse von Netzwerkprotokollen

Die Protokollanalysefunktionen von Wireshark ermöglichen es Ihnen, tiefer in den Netzwerkverkehr einzudringen und die Kommunikation zwischen Geräten zu verstehen. Sie können das Menü "Analyze" verwenden, um die verschiedenen Protokollschichten und die entsprechenden Daten wie HTTP, TCP, UDP und mehr zu untersuchen.

Beispielsweise können Sie bei der Analyse einer HTTP-Anfrage die HTTP-Header, die Anfragemethode, die URL und alle zugehörigen Daten-Payloads untersuchen. Diese Informationen können von entscheidender Bedeutung sein, um Sicherheitslücken zu identifizieren, Anomalien zu erkennen und Netzwerkprobleme zu beheben.

Interpretation von Mustern der Netzwerkaktivität

Durch die Analyse des erfassten Netzwerkverkehrs können Sie verschiedene Muster und Anomalien identifizieren, die auf potenzielle Sicherheitsbedrohungen oder Probleme mit der Netzwerkleistung hinweisen können. Wireshark bietet mehrere Tools und Visualisierungen, um Ihnen die Interpretation der Netzwerkaktivitätsdaten zu erleichtern:

  • Gesprächslisten: Zeigen die Kommunikation zwischen verschiedenen Endpunkten an, einschließlich der verwendeten Protokolle und des ausgetauschten Datenvolumens.
  • Eingabe/Ausgabe-Diagramme (IO Graphs): Visualisieren den Netzwerkverkehr über die Zeit und ermöglichen es Ihnen, Spitzen, Trends und potenzielle Engpässe zu identifizieren.
  • TCP-Stream verfolgen (Follow TCP Stream): Rekonstruieren die vollständige TCP-Sitzung zwischen zwei Endpunkten, was es einfacher macht, den Kommunikationsfluss zu verstehen.

Diese Analysetools können Ihnen helfen, schnell verdächtige Netzwerkaktivitäten wie unbefugte Zugangsversuche, Datenexfiltration oder verteilte Denial-of-Service (DDoS)-Angriffe zu identifizieren und zu untersuchen.

Nutzen von LabEx für fortgeschrittene Netzwerkanalysen

LabEx, ein führender Anbieter von Lösungen für Cybersicherheit und Netzwerkanalyse, bietet fortgeschrittene Funktionen und Fähigkeiten, die die Funktionalität von Wireshark ergänzen können. Die Netzwerkanalyse-Tools von LabEx können tiefere Einblicke, automatisierte Bedrohungserkennung und umfassende Berichte liefern und Ihnen so helfen, Ihre Netzwerküberwachung und Sicherheitsbemühungen zu verbessern.

Indem Sie die Lösungen von LabEx mit Wireshark integrieren, können Sie das Beste aus beiden Welten nutzen, indem Sie die leistungsstarken Paketerfassungs- und Analysefunktionen von Wireshark mit den fortschrittlichen Analyse- und Bedrohungsintelligenzfunktionen von LabEx kombinieren.

Zusammenfassung

Am Ende dieses Tutorials werden Sie einen umfassenden Überblick darüber haben, wie Sie Wireshark für Zwecke der Cybersicherheit (Cybersecurity) nutzen können. Sie werden lernen, Netzwerkverkehr zu erfassen und zu filtern, die Daten zu interpretieren und potenzielle Sicherheitsbedrohungen oder Anomalien in Ihrem Netzwerk zu identifizieren. Mit diesen Kenntnissen können Sie proaktiv Sicherheitsrisiken erkennen und abschwächen und so Ihre allgemeine Cybersicherheitslage stärken.